With every air-shaking boom, it’s hard not to laugh along. As it is, her smile couldn’t get any wider nor her mood any lighter.

“Welcome to the family!” She shouts, slapping the shoulder of the frankly bewildered looking man hunched over in front of her, before leaping over the low wall they had been using for cover with an excited cheer.

In the chaos that is the Michalis family reunion, it is the last of his sister-in-law he will see until dinner time–eight hours away and a maelstrom in and of itself, if the stories of competitive eating and food fights are to be believed.

“Don’t worry, you’re doing just fine!” His… cousin-in-law? (Second cousin?) reassures him between occasional war cries and water balloon tosses.

Great-aunt Delphina, who is a retired auctioneer, and one of the nephews named Theodore, who differentiates himself by being a fairly decent deejay, are commentating rapid-fire. By dint of being on-stage and next to expensive sound equipment, they are the only part of the sprawling backyard that are dry. Every time they spot a participant get drenched–usually accompanied by an over-the-top death scene–uncle Aleon will set off a firework.

There have been seventeen fireworks so far; there were fifty participants at the beginning.

So far, he’s been the cause of “death” for three of the Michalis family members. Though one of them was an eight year old who was starting to look over-heated and had delightedly grabbed the water balloon in his hand to smash over her own head.

He has no idea where his wife is.
